**What is the Opportunity?**

**Faster. Smarter. Safer.** This is how Aecon Utilities is committed to delivering projects. We simply do it better. Aecon Utilities is ready to become Canada’s #1 utility construction provider and we're looking for a Project Coordinator to help us get there

Reporting to the Project Manager, the Project Coordinator will be responsible for providing coordination and support to various aspects of operations to ensure the efficient and profitable execution of the installation of underground and aerial infrastructure relating to telecommunications builds.

**What You'll Do Here**:

- Responsible for project tracking tools, including construction schedules and estimates.
- Conduct onsite worksite inspections with a heavy focus on safety and quality of work performed.
- Assist in the coordination, preparation and submission of as-built drawings and design drawings.
- Monitor progress and assist in the provision of job cost reports to management on active projects.
- Provide Management with data and project analysis.
- Identify and assist in resolution of issues related to the above reports.
- Track productivity, costs and progress on projects.
- Provide support for meeting packages and reports preparation; track and follow up on actions.
- Provide project assurance support with understanding and completion of internal project reporting.
- Participate in development of requirements for project management tools and processes.
- Liaise with clients, contractors and internal departments.

**What You Bring to the Team**:

- Education in Civil/Construction Technologist/ Technician.
- 3+ years of experience in telecommunications.
- Great computer skills - MS Excel, MS Word, MS Project.
- Strong communication skills - oral and written.
- Ability to maintain attention to detail in a fast-paced environment.
- Self-motivated, ability to learn new skills, assume new responsibilities and work cooperatively in a team environment.
- Understanding of current best-practice project management techniques.
- Strong safety awareness.
- Excellent organizational and time management skills.
- A valid driver's license.
